Block

#12,580,687
Block Number
12,580,687 @ 06/27/2022, 11:18:30
Status
Finalized
ID
0x00bff74f2b141611a9d4016a2266336bc0bba8029c7d21dd81193161d12fd6f2
Transactions
Gas Used
2303197/18610150 (12.38% Used)
Total Score
1,221,209,142 (+100)
Rewards
6.91 VTHO